Ontology and Philosophy of Mind II
Printed in the catalogue as ONTOLOGY AND PHILOSOPHY OF MIND II
Course content
Continuation of the discussion of some of the major problems in contemporary philosophy of mind and the related ontological issues, such as Turing Test, the Chinese Room Argument, consciousness, modularity of mind, neutral monism, phenomenalism, Continental approaches to the problem of mind, computational theory of mind, personal identity, and free will.
